Frequently asked questions

Do I need planning permission or a declaration to the local council?
No, in the vast majority of cases. GIGI FRANCE pools are removable structures. In France, a pool with less than 10 m² of surface area requires no works declaration — standard GIGI FRANCE models are below this threshold. They also have no impact on your property tax. Rules vary by country and local regulations: check with your local council if you have any doubt.
What surface can the pool be installed on?
On any flat, stable surface: lawn, slab, wooden or tiled terrace, concrete. No specific concrete slab is required. Allow a space slightly larger than the pool's dimensions so you can move around and reach the filtration.
How long to set it up and be able to swim?
Inflation takes under 30 minutes with the electric pump supplied. Connecting the filtration unit takes a few more minutes. Filling with water — the part that takes time — depends on your model's volume and your tap pressure: allow several hours. Plan the setup the day before to swim the next morning.
Is the pool compatible with a heat pump?
Yes. GIGI FRANCE pools are compatible with standard heat pumps on the market. The pump connects as a bypass on the existing filtration circuit.
What happens in the event of a leak or technical problem?
Every GIGI FRANCE pool comes with a complete repair kit (patches and glue) so you can deal with any small puncture yourself. The 1-year manufacturer's warranty covers manufacturing defects: replacement or refund, no argument. Our support team replies within 24 hours by email, phone or WhatsApp.
Can you sit on the edge of the pool?
Yes. High-pressure inflatable technology (15 PSI) makes the wall rigid enough to support the weight of a seated adult. It's one of the fundamental differences from a conventional inflatable, whose edges sag.
